Role Purpose
The HC Graduate role is a 12-month internship program is to provide our interns with an in-depth understanding of the field of Human Capital through the practical application of theoretical knowledge within a Human Capital Team. The intern will be supervised by a registered Industrial Psychologist within MMH.
Requirements
Qualifications and Experience:
Qualifications:
- Degree (NQF 7) in Industrial Psychology or Human Resource Management
- Post Graduate Degree/Diploma in human resources or any other relevant field (advantageous)
- Registered Psychometrist/ Industrial Psychologist (advantageous)
- 0 - 1 years experience in a HR role
- Coordinate and administer the day-to-day operational and administrative tasks of the human capital team.
- Assist in the implementation of HR policies and procedures.
- Participate in candidate sourcing to onboarding.
- Contribute to the development and delivery of HR training programs capturing and reporting
- Assist in maintaining accurate HR records and databases.
- Collaborate with HR team members on various projects and initiatives.
Practical exposure to the various functional sections will allow the intern the opportunity to acquire workable knowledge and a level of competence to the extent that the individual could eventually assume responsibilities in the IOP world.
